YOUR DIY PROPERTY TAX PROTEST

So, you have submitted your protest paperwork (it was due May 16), now what?

“Tax Protest” is a bit of a misnomer as you are protesting the market valuation of your property as of January 1st of the tax year (2022). Since you can’t affect the tax rate, your option to reduce your taxes is to reduce your market value. There are firms that can help you with your protest, they typically charge 25-50% of the amount of taxes they save you, OR, you can do it yourself. According to the Harris County Appraisal District, in 2021, 82% of DIY protests were successful vs a 53% success rate for agent-led protests.

Here are my top tips for successfully protesting your market valuation:

  • Obtain your file from HCAD to see evidence they used to develop your Market Valuation. The file will include “comps” or properties the district feels most closely match your property in terms of square footage, lot size, number of rooms, and grade adjustment.
  • Find your own “comps” including recent sales as well as valuations of properties similar to your own.
    • Use HCAD’s advanced search function to find your own comps.
    • Ask a friendly real estate agent to run a Competitive Market Report for you.
  • Provide “evidence” including pictures and repair estimates that support a dollar adjustment or a lower “grade”. Examples: windows that need replacing, wood rot, cracks in the foundation or walls, etc. This is one of the easiest ways to get a reduction in value.
